66问答网
所有问题
当前搜索:
c语言中宏定义的作用
C语言中
的
宏定义有什么
用?
答:
您好!很高兴为您解答。
宏定义的用处主要体现在便于程序的调试上
。比如我要写一个计算圆相关信息(周长、面积等等)的程序,需要定义π(3.14):define PI 3.14 那么势必PI这个标识可以在程序中代替所有的3.14,如果我发现计算的精度不够,需要π的更多有效位时,则只需将宏定义修改为:define PI ...
define在
c语言中
是什么意思define在c语言中表示什么
答:
define在c语言中是一个
宏定义的
关键字,有定义、解释的意思。在
C语言中
的用法是“#define 变量名 值”,这句代码是使用在程序开头的,这样整个程序中对应的变量名就会在预编译的时候用后面的值替换。define在
c语言中的作用
就是方便程序段的定义和修改,可以将一个变量强制定义为你想要的值。在程序执行...
在
C语言中 宏定义
是什么?
答:
在
C语言
源程序中,允许用一个标识符来表示一个字符串,称为宏,宏定义是由源程序
中的宏定义
命令完成的,宏替换是由预处理程序自动完成的。宏定义是C提供的三种预处理
功能
的其中一种,这三种预处理包括:宏定义、文件包含、条件编译。
define在
c语言中
是什么意思
答:
2、提高运行效率:使用带参数的宏定义可完成函数调用的功能
,又能减少系统开销,提高运行效率。正如C语言中所讲,函数的使用可以使程序更加模块化,便于组织,而且可重复利用,但在发生函数调用时,需要保留调用函数的现场,以便子函数执行结束后能返回继续执行。同样在子函数执行完后要恢复调用函数的现场,...
在
C语言
学习中什么叫
宏定义
?
答:
宏定义是高级语言编译器提供的常用语法,
其目的是利用某一标识符标识某个文本字符串
。在编写程序时,如果程序中反复地使用某个数据或某段程序片段,就可以考虑将这个数据或程序片段定义为宏,然后每个出现该数据或程序片段的地方用宏名替代,这样做的好处是程序简洁,可读性好,而且当需要修改这些相同的程序...
c语言中
什么是
宏定义
,它是干什么的?
答:
宏定义
又称为预定义,它有很多
功能
,我也刚刚了解一点。首先他能定义常量,这样我们可以集中统一修改。其次,它还能定义函数(预定义)。总之,熟悉它会很方便。
C语言中的
#define是什么意思,
有什么作用
,怎样用??
答:
define 定义一个标识符来表示一个常量。其特点是
定义的
标识符不占内存,只是一个临时的符号,预编译后这个符号就不存在了。用 #define 定义标识符的一般形式为:define 标识符 常量 //注意, 最后没有分号 define 和 #include 一样,也是以“#”开头的。凡是以“#”开头的均为预处理指令,#...
宏定义c语言
是什么意思?
答:
在C语言源程序中,允许用一个标识符来表示一个字符串,称为宏,宏定义是由源程序中
的宏定义
命令完成的,宏替换是由预处理程序自动完成的。宏定义是C提供的三种预处理
功能
的其中一种,这三种预处理包括:宏定义、文件包含、条件编译。
C语言中
,预处理过程读入源代码,检查包含预处理指令的语句和宏定义...
c语言中的
“
宏
”是指什么?
答:
宏是一种预处理指令,它提供了一种机制,可以用来替换源代码中的字符串。1、条件编译:
C语言中
,预处理过程读入源代码,检查包含预处理指令的语句和
宏定义
,并对源代码进行相应的转换,预处理过程还会删除程序中的注释和多余的空白符号。预处理指令是以#开头的代码行,#必须是该行除了空白字符外的第一...
c语言宏定义
如何用?用
宏定义有什么
优点?
答:
主要用于函数重
定义
,通用性,可以用一个变量符号替代另一个变量符号 格式:#define M(x,y) x+y 在主程序
里
写入z=M(6,9);等价于z=6+9;而写成z=(6-8,9);等价于z=6-8+9 ;直接代入 还有就是 :#define Uint unsigned int 即用 Uint 代替unsigned int 便于书写,还有就是...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言宏定义高级用法
c语言宏定义用法规则
c语言宏有什么用
c语言中三目运算符是什么
c语言宏定义一个变量
c语宏定义的用处是什么
宏定义的用途
复杂宏定义
ccs修改宏的意义和影响